JavaScript的setTimeout如何与事件循环机制event-loop协同工作,形成长尾词的?

2026-04-02 22:400阅读0评论SEO基础
  • 内容介绍
  • 文章标签
  • 相关推荐

本文共计1968个文字,预计阅读时间需要8分钟。

JavaScript的setTimeout如何与事件循环机制event-loop协同工作,形成长尾词的?

目录

1.说说我们都知道的setTimeout

2.再讲讲我们可能不知道的setTimeout

3.event-loop

4.Node中的时间循环执行顺序

5.关于事件循环中的Promise

1. 先说说我们都知道的setTimeout setTimeout在JavaScript中是一个常用的异步执行函数,允许我们在指定的毫秒数后执行一个函数。简单来说,它是实现异步编程的一种方式。

目录
  • 1.先说说我们都知道的setTimeout
  • 2.再讲讲我们可能不知道的setTimeout
    • event-loop
  • 3. node中的时间循环执行顺序
    • 4. 关于事件循环中的promise

      1.先说说我们都知道的setTimeout

      setTimeout在我们写代码中会经常用到,不管是前端还是服务端,目的是延迟执行。

      setTimeout(() => { console.log('延迟执行'); },1000);

      貌似没什么可讲的。

      阅读全文

      本文共计1968个文字,预计阅读时间需要8分钟。

      JavaScript的setTimeout如何与事件循环机制event-loop协同工作,形成长尾词的?

      目录

      1.说说我们都知道的setTimeout

      2.再讲讲我们可能不知道的setTimeout

      3.event-loop

      4.Node中的时间循环执行顺序

      5.关于事件循环中的Promise

      1. 先说说我们都知道的setTimeout setTimeout在JavaScript中是一个常用的异步执行函数,允许我们在指定的毫秒数后执行一个函数。简单来说,它是实现异步编程的一种方式。

      目录
      • 1.先说说我们都知道的setTimeout
      • 2.再讲讲我们可能不知道的setTimeout
        • event-loop
      • 3. node中的时间循环执行顺序
        • 4. 关于事件循环中的promise

          1.先说说我们都知道的setTimeout

          setTimeout在我们写代码中会经常用到,不管是前端还是服务端,目的是延迟执行。

          setTimeout(() => { console.log('延迟执行'); },1000);

          貌似没什么可讲的。

          阅读全文